    The backup story here is far easier to find than the others. While the other story is mostly forgettable, the Supergirl story features an early appearance of the Legion of Super Heroes. The story is not particularly original, it rehashes a lot of the plot (and even two specific locations) from the first appearance of the Legion members, though this one adds a few more new Legion members to deal with. While the story is similar to the first, this one is a lot more polished, still rooted in the golden age, but with a more refined approach to the story telling (though admittedly still focused on children). A better story than others so far in the Legion timeline, but still has some distance to catch up to modern tales.
